Weimar Institute Trails
Extensive network of trails through oak/pine/manzanita forested areas with seasonal and year-round creeks and some natural meadows. Some trails have “tunnels” through old manzanita groves.
Open all year during daylight hours. Use is restricted to walkers and equestrians. No bikes or motorized vehicles.
Difficulty: Trails generally range from easy to moderate, with well-conditioned surfaces and very few rocks. Signage is very good.
